ARE THEY SO ASHAMED OF IT?
Kentland Paper* Silent on McCray Campaign Expense Report. f. A careful perusal of the Kentland papers fails to reveal any mention of would-be governor W. T. McCray’s official report of primary campaign expenses of 131,368.82. And yet this official report made under oath, was filed in Newton county and is of especial Interest to the voters of not only Newton county but the entire state. Why this conspicuous silence on the part of the newspapers in this candidate’s old home town? Also, why did he not file his statement in Indianapolis, the same as did his unsuccessful opponents, Toner and Fesler? It will be remembered that Toner spent $21,000 and Fesler over $60,000, and they didn’t make much of a campaign either. Mr. McCray’s long and thorough campaign, with expensive headquarters and numsrous campaign managers and sub-man-agers all over the state, together with the great amount of newspaper advertising, circular letters, posters, etc.; etc., costing all told but halt what Mr. Fesler expended, demonstrates that he is Indeed a trained business man.
